What's the difference between Medical Management International, Inc. sponsoring H-1B and green cards?
H-1B is temporary work authorization: Medical Management International, Inc. filed 10 LCAs as the first step toward H-1B status. A green card (PERM) is permanent residency, a longer commitment: Medical Management International, Inc. has 1 certified PERM case. A company can sponsor H-1B without sponsoring many green cards, so confirm both early.
What does it mean that Medical Management International, Inc. filed H-1B applications?
Filing an H-1B Labor Condition Application (LCA) means Medical Management International, Inc. submitted paperwork to the Department of Labor as a required step before petitioning USCIS. It doesn't guarantee a visa was issued, but it confirms the company initiated the sponsorship process for at least one worker.
Does filing count guarantee sponsorship?
No. A filed LCA is only the first step. The employer still needs USCIS approval, and the worker needs to be selected in the H-1B lottery (for cap-subject petitions). Medical Management International, Inc.'s 100% approval rate reflects how often their petitions succeed after filing.
